The cost of living difference between Jenison, MI and Swartz Creek, MI is dramatic. Swartz Creek is 50.8% cheaper than Jenison, a gap that translates to thousands of dollars per year in household expenses. Jenison has a cost index of 114 while Swartz Creek sits at 75, making this one of the more striking comparisons on our site. Relocating between these cities would require a serious reassessment of budget and lifestyle expectations.

On the housing front, median rent in Jenison is $1,962/month compared to $995/month in Swartz Creek — a 97% difference. Home values follow the same pattern: Swartz Creek is more affordable at $168,900 median vs $257,600.

Median household income in Jenison is $86,063 compared to $73,862 in Swartz Creek (+16.5%). Jenison does offer higher incomes, but the salary premium barely offsets the higher cost of living, leaving residents with a tighter budget. Looking at affordability, residents of Jenison spend roughly 27.4% of their income on rent, more than the 16.2% in Swartz Creek.
